Thanks to Analog Devices and their AD558TD/883B DAC converter, you'll easily be able to convert computerized digital information and translate it into perceptible analog data. This device is based on R-2R architecture. This device's digital interface is parallel. It has a voltage output. This DAC has a resolution of 8bit. This DAC has a minimum operating temperature of -55 °C and a maximum of 125 °C. This device comes in tube packaging. This device uses a single power supply.
